How can the Bahrain Dinar currency be set up to support 3 decimal places?
With Bahrain now introducing a 5% VAT our advisors are saying
"We note the figures reported in the VAT return and supporting schedules are rounded to two decimal places. As Bahraini Dinar is a three decimal currency, we recommend you review/configure your system to ensure it captures the tax base amount (i.e. amount excluding VAT), VAT amount and amount including VAT rounded to three decimal places for all the transactions"
How do we overcome this?
